Romanticism was an inventive, literary, and intellectual movement was characterized by its emphasis on emotion and individualism in addition to glorification of all the past and nature. Romantic music expanded beyond the inflexible types and types of the Classical period into more passionate, dramatic expressive pieces and songs. Romantic composers such as Wagner and Brahms attempted to increase emotional expression and energy in their music to describe deeper truths or human feelings.

However, Romanticism has had a lasting impact on Western civilization, and many artworks, music, and literature that embody the Romantic beliefs have been made after the tip of the Romantic Era. The motion’s advocacy for nature appreciation is cited as an influence for present nature conservation efforts. The majority of film scores from the Golden Age of Hollywood have been written within the lush orchestral Romantic type, and this genre of orchestral cinematic music remains to be often seen in movies of the 21st century. The philosophical underpinnings of the movement have influenced trendy political principle, both amongst liberals and conservatives.
Raffaello Sanzio da Urbino, finest identified merely asRaphael(1482–1520), is held right now as a grasp of form and composition. Although he died at just 37 years old, the Italian architect and painter left behind an unlimited body of work. He is primarily known for hisMadonna work, together with his vividMadonna in the Grass, in addition to his large-scale mural, The School of Athens, which celebrates philosophy.
